Denpasar-Bali Island (DPS) to Maumere-Flores Island (MOF)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Ngurah Rai (Bali) International Airport (DPS) in Denpasar-Bali Island, Indonesia to Maumere(Wai Oti) Airport (MOF) in Maumere-Flores Island, Indonesia is 777 kilometers (483 miles / 420 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 2h, flying east at a heading of 90°.

This is a short-haul route typically served by narrow-body aircraft such as the Boeing 737 or Airbus A320 family. In-flight service is usually limited to drinks and light snacks.

This is a domestic route within Indonesia. Both airports operate in the same country, which may simplify travel requirements and documentation.

Time zone information: When it's 20:18 in Denpasar-Bali Island, it's 20:18 in Maumere-Flores Island.

The return flight from Maumere-Flores Island (MOF) to Denpasar-Bali Island (DPS) follows a heading of 269° (west).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
